BREAKING: Jack Charles takes rice dispute to Supreme Court

Posted: Thursday, December 24, 2015. 9:52 am CST.

/breakingbelizenews.com/wp-content/uploads/2015/12/jack-charles1.jpg">jack charles

By Aaron Humes: The Supreme Court is holding an in-chamber hearing on leave to apply for judicial review by Xtra House owner Jack Charles against the Belize Agricultural Health Authority’s (BAHA) refusal to release Guyanese rice from Big Creek Port.

Circle R Products, representing producers from Blue Creek and Shipyard in Orange Walk and Spanish Lookout in Cayo have been made a party to the case.
